50 lines
808 B
PHP
50 lines
808 B
PHP
<?php
|
|
|
|
namespace App\Services\AuditTrail;
|
|
|
|
enum Activity: int
|
|
{
|
|
// studies
|
|
case Study_Open = 101;
|
|
|
|
case Study_Metadata_View = 102;
|
|
|
|
case Study_Metadata_Edit = 103;
|
|
|
|
case Study_History_View = 104;
|
|
|
|
case Study_History_Update = 105;
|
|
|
|
case Study_Create = 106;
|
|
|
|
case Study_Update = 107;
|
|
|
|
case Study_Archive = 108;
|
|
|
|
case Study_Delete = 109;
|
|
case Study_Lock = 110;
|
|
case Study_Unlock = 111;
|
|
|
|
case Attachment_Upload = 112;
|
|
case Attachment_Download = 113;
|
|
case Attachment_Delete = 114;
|
|
|
|
// report
|
|
|
|
case Report_Save = 201;
|
|
|
|
case Report_Delete = 202;
|
|
|
|
case Report_Finalize = 203;
|
|
|
|
case User_Login = 301;
|
|
|
|
case User_Failed_Login = 302;
|
|
|
|
case User_Logout = 303;
|
|
|
|
case Assign_Physician = 401;
|
|
case Unassign_Physician = 402;
|
|
|
|
}
|